  1. The Jedi Order Symbol: Embodying the Light Side of the Force

The Jedi Order symbol, a simple yet powerful emblem, is a popular choice among Star Wars enthusiasts. Depicting a stylized lightsaber piercing a circle, this tattoo represents the Light Side of the Force, embodying wisdom, peace, and justice. Those who don this tattoo often strive to emulate the ideals of the Jedi: seeking balance, practicing self-discipline, and fighting for what is right.

  1. The Sith Symbol: Embracing the Power of the Dark Side

Contrasting the Jedi symbol is the Sith symbol, which represents the Dark Side of the Force. Emblazoned with sharp edges and angular lines, this tattoo symbolizes power, ambition, and the allure of temptation. Some fans who opt for this tattoo are drawn to the complexity and unpredictability associated with the Sith, embracing their dark passions and embracing their inner strength.

  1. Lightsabers: The Ultimate Weapon of the Jedi and Sith

Lightsabers, the iconic weapons of Star Wars, hold great significance in the franchise and make for striking tattoo designs. Each color represents different facets of the Force and the personalities of the wielders. Blue symbolizes heroism and justice, green represents growth and harmony, while red is synonymous with the Sith and their malevolence. Lightsaber tattoos often reflect personal connections to specific characters or chosen paths, celebrating their strength, courage, and commitment.

  1. Millennium Falcon: Symbolizing Adventure and Unity

The Millennium Falcon, Han Solo’s iconic ship, represents the spirit of adventure, camaraderie, and the bonds forged through shared experiences. Tattoos featuring this legendary vessel evoke a sense of nostalgia and celebrate the idea of embarking on daring quests, facing challenges head-on, and the importance of friendship. For many, the Millennium Falcon represents the enduring legacy of Star Wars and the unity it brings to fans worldwide.
